Regulatory & Compliance Environment

Primary Regulator:

Care Quality Commission (CQC)

Prescribing Requirements:

  • Botulinum toxin (if offered) requires prescription by GMC/NMC/GPhC registered prescriber following consultation
  • Dermal fillers not prescription-only but regulated under UK consumer safety and forthcoming licensing reforms
  • HIFU and device treatments require trained operators and safety protocols

Inspection Framework:

  • Non-surgical aesthetic clinics may operate outside CQC scope unless performing regulated medical activities
  • Medical mole removal or invasive procedures require CQC registration
